Rebelution is undoubtedly one of the major players in the reggae music industry. Hailing from Isla Vista, California, the band comprises Eric Rachmany, Rory Carey, Marley D. Williams, and Wesley Finley. The band was formed in 2004 and quickly rose to popularity — thanks to their successful debut album. Over the years, the band was able to record several albums and produced one hit after another. Their latest album, "In The Moment," is a self-indulgent effort the band completed while quarantined during the pandemic.

Iration, on the other hand, is another California-based reggae band. Formed in 2004, the Micah Pueschel-led band is known for their unique mix of reggae, rock, and pop music. Their high-energy live performances are also their signature, which most fans really appreciate about the band. Over the years, they have published a number of albums and EPs, such as "Hotting Up," "Time Bomb," and "Automatic."
